Transaction 2c8f33a075183b9e79733fad8215deaf26e89c7945d2829312bf93969190a755
1 Input
1 Output
-
2c8f33a075183b9e79733fad8215deaf26e89c7945d2829312bf93969190a755:0
- value
- 37509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c8568de24a2320942610431f9a04308d35572431 OP_EQUAL
- address
- 3KxJkoZ5rTeAAhFPG3WYkfzEHKN95YkDf4